Ihor Radchenko <yantar92@posteo.net> writes:

> Note that there is generally no guarantee that [[name]] link will be
> exported as "name" by any particular backend. Your workaround with
> num:nil is just a workaround that may or may not work in future.

I did not know this is considered a workaround!  I have always thought
this is how Org is specified to work (as in tests).

> I can see how this can be helpful in certain scenarios.
> I made headline and radio target link matching case-insensitive on main.
> https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/emacs/org-mode.git/commit/?id=ed42dc34a
> https://git.savannah.gnu.org/cgit/emacs/org-mode.git/commit/?id=ec2399330

Wait, did you just solve my *biggest* problem with Org?  OMG!

One more question before I declare a full victory: I want my notebook to
show literal links by default, but the following does not seem to work:

# -*- fill-column: 79; org-link-descriptive: nil -*-

The line seems to confuse Org in that not only it shows descriptive
links but the first call to 'org-toggle-link-display' does nothing.
